There are also a number of business recognition programs that sponsor local, regional or national awards to acknowledge companies for their work in conservation, waste reduction and recycling.

Solid Waste & Recycling

American Forest & Paper Association (AF&PA) Recycling Awards Recycling Awards were created to encourage and recognize outstanding programs that promote the recovery of high quality paper for recycling. In 2008 AF&PA will recognize a business, a community, a school (K-12), and a college or university. AF&PA Recycling Award winners will be flown to New York City to receive a monetary prize and a piece of original paper art during AF&PA’s 131st Annual Paper Week. In addition, winners will be featured in national and local media outlets and on www.paperrecycles.org. The entry deadline is January 31, 2008.

WasteWise An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) voluntary partnership program through which partners receive technical assistance and recognition for their waste reduction efforts. Telephone: 1-800-EPA-WISE (1-800-372-9473).

Virginia Recycling Association Presents recycling awards at its conference each year.

Maryland Recyclers Network Presents recycling awards at its conference each year.
